House raising services involve elevating a residential property to a higher level, typically to protect it from floodwaters, water damage, or other environmental concerns. The process usually includes lifting the entire structure off its foundation, performing necessary repairs or upgrades, and then resetting it at a new, higher elevation. This procedure often requires careful planning and coordination with local contractors who specialize in structural adjustments, foundation work, and building codes. House raising can be a complex project that demands expertise in engineering and construction to ensure the home remains stable and secure after the lift.

This service helps address problems related to flood risk, water intrusion, and property damage caused by rising water levels or heavy rainfall. By elevating a home, property owners can significantly reduce the likelihood of flood-related issues, which can lead to costly repairs and ongoing maintenance. House raising also allows for compliance with local floodplain regulations, potentially increasing the property's value and insurability. The overview below groups typical House Raising proj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Chanhassen, MN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Average Cost Range - House raising services typically cost between $30,000 and $100,000 dep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, raising a small to medium-sized home in Chanhassen might fall around $40,000 to $60,000. Costs can vary significantly based on local factors and specific requirements.

Factors Influencing Cost - The total expense can be affected by the home's foundation type, accessibility, and additional modifications needed. A home with a basement might incur higher costs, potentially reaching $80,000 or more. Local contractors can provide detailed estimates based on individual house conditions.

Price Range for Different Homes - Smaller homes or those with simpler structures generally start around $30,000, while larger or more complex properties can exceed $100,000. For example, a single-story home in the area might cost between $35,000 and $70,000 for raising services.

Additional Costs - Costs for permits, inspections, and utility disconnections are often separate but can add several thousand dollars to the overall expense. Contact local service providers for comprehensive quotes tailored to specific project need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is house raising? House raising involves lifting a building to allow for foundation repairs, flood protection, or remodeling, often using specialized equipment and techniques.

Why consider house raising services? House raising can help prevent flood damage, improve foundation stability, or prepare a property for renovations, with local contractors providing the necessary expertise.

How do local pros perform house raising? Professionals typically use hydraulic jacks and supporting beams to carefully lift the structure, ensuring safety and stability throughout the process.

Is house raising suitable for all types of homes? House raising is most common for older or flood-prone properties, but a local contractor can assess whether it’s appropriate for a specific home.
